And the host city is….. Tel Aviv!

After a long wait, we finally know more about the 2019 contest! It has been announced that Eurovision 2019 will be held in Tel Aviv. The decision was made by the Eurovision Reference Group after the Israeli broadcaster presented bids for two potential host cities. The last we heard was that the decision was between…

Eurovision 2017: We’re heading to Kyiv!

FINALLY! We have an answer! After the announcement has been postponed many times, we’ve now been informed that it will in fact be the capital of Ukraine, Kyiv who will host the 2017 Eurovision song contest! The European Broadcasting Union and the National Television Company of Ukraine (NTU) have decided that Kyiv is the ideal…
